Dad's touching photo of steamed-up shower shows 'crazy' reality of being a mum


A dad who shared a simple photo of a steamed-up shower door has used the powerful image to illustrate the little-sacrifices his wife makes every day as a mum.

After coming home from work, Zack Williams noticed his baby daughter Lottie’s basket was in the bathroom.

His wife Heather explained she had put it in there while she got cleaned up during the day and the couple went on to talk about how much their little one had grown.

The next morning as Zack turned on the shower, he spotted a tiny detail which made him ‘so appreciative’ of his wife – and it’s really struck a chord with other parents.

The dad, from the United States, turned on the shower and as the steam filled the room, he noticed an area where Heather had wiped the glass so she could keep an eye on their daughter and make faces to keep her entertained.

“I literally just sat there and stared at the glass and smiled,” he wrote on Facebook .

“I could see it, I imagined it, it was like I was there in the room with them.

“I could see Heather just looking through the glass and making faces at Lottie as she smiled and played in her bassinet. I just melted!

“It’s so crazy to me, how the smallest things can make me so appreciative of my wife. It’s the little sacrifices my wife makes for this family, that would normally go unnoticed.”

He continued: “Mannnnn… I can’t tell you how much this fogged up glass means to me!

“The fact that my wife can’t even shower without caring for someone else, tending to someone else’s needs. She doesn’t get a second to herself to relax.

“My wife doesn’t get to clock out, my wife doesn’t get the satisfaction of seeing a cheque deposited in the bank in return for her hard work, my wife doesn’t get to eat lunch with coworkers, my wife doesn’t get to just walk outside and just take a deep breath.

“This may be just a fogged-up piece of glass to some, but to me it means so much more.

“It’s the little things like this that don’t go unnoticed. It’s the little things like this that constantly remind me how badass she is. It’s the little things like this that make me fall in love with her all over again.”

The touching post was shared to His View From Home , a Facebook page sharing real stories about fatherhood, where it’s since been shared 28,000 times and attracted 6,200 comments.

Other related heavily to the post and shared their own experiences of the sacrifices their partners make as parents.
